Furst


Franken doesn’t trip off the tongue in a list of Germany’s greatest winemaking regions, but it ought to. The Fursts have been farming sites here since 1638, and the quality of their terroir has elevated the winery to one of Germany’s very finest. They really rose to greatness after 1975, when Paul Furst took over. He focused on buying plots on the Centgrafenburg, a steep, concave site above the River Main, and arguably Franken’s finest spot. Vines here benefit from both reflected sunlight and the moderating effect of the river on temperatures, and grapes cultivated here achieve depth and complexity when grapes grown on the flat might even struggle to ripen.

They are especially notable for their Spatburgunders. In the wake of the Second World War, most producers planted high-yielding Pinot Noir clones, but when Paul took over, he replanted with high-quality German and Dijon Pinot Noir clones. In 2008, Paul passed over red-winemaking duties to his Burgundy-trained son Sebastian (while keeping whites for himself). It’s gone well, with Paul delighted that Sebastian has ‘shown more interest in meticulous artisanal wine production than in exaggerated modern winemaking’. In the vineyard, Sebastian says Pinot needs to suffer to give its best – in summer, he prefers to see the leaves lime green rather than dark green, as that implies they are suffering the right amount of hydric stress. Sebastian has always liked to include a significant proportion of whole clusters in his Pinot Noir fermentations, as he believes that stem tannins are the finest sort, while Paul vinifies the whites in a deliberately reductive style to preserve the balance between fresh fruit, minerality and acidity.
